Former Bosnian Serb reservist policeman Milos Pantelics 20-year jail sentence for the executions of 48 Bosniak civilians from Visegrad in 1992 was reduced by five years on appeal.
Former army unit commander Milun Kornjaca was sentenced to seven years in prison for ordering the illegal capture and detention of Bosniak civilians in the Cajnice area in 1992.
